文科生学编程应该读什么专业
-
对于文科生来说,学习编程是一个很有前景和发展潜力的选择。编程技能在现代社会中已经变得越来越重要,不仅在科技行业,还在许多其他行业中都有广泛的应用。因此,文科生如果想要学习编程,可以考虑以下几个专业:
-
计算机科学:这是最直接的选择。计算机科学专业涵盖了编程、数据结构、算法、计算机网络等基本知识。通过学习计算机科学,文科生可以获得全面的计算机基础知识,为将来从事软件开发、数据分析等工作打下坚实的基础。
-
信息管理与信息系统:这个专业更加注重信息技术在组织和管理中的应用。学习这个专业可以帮助文科生了解如何利用信息技术来解决组织和管理中的问题,掌握一些常用的编程技能。
-
数据科学:数据科学是一个非常热门的领域,也是文科生学习编程的一个很好的选择。数据科学专业涵盖了统计学、机器学习、数据分析等领域,通过学习这个专业,文科生可以掌握数据处理和分析的技能,从而在数据驱动的决策和问题解决中发挥重要作用。
-
数字媒体技术:这个专业涵盖了多媒体技术、网页设计、交互设计等内容,适合对设计和艺术感兴趣的文科生。学习数字媒体技术可以帮助文科生掌握网页设计、图形设计等技能,为将来从事网页设计、用户体验设计等工作打下基础。
总的来说,文科生学习编程可以选择计算机科学、信息管理与信息系统、数据科学和数字媒体技术等专业。不同专业有不同的侧重点,文科生可以根据自己的兴趣和职业规划选择适合自己的专业。无论选择哪个专业,都需要持续学习和实践,不断提升编程技能。
1年前 -
-
作为一名文科生学习编程,有许多专业可以选择。以下是几个适合文科生的专业建议:
-
计算机科学:这是最直接的选择。计算机科学专业涵盖了编程基础、算法和数据结构、计算机系统、软件工程等方面的知识。通过学习计算机科学,你可以获得全面的编程技能和理论基础,为你的编程之路打下坚实的基础。
-
信息管理与信息系统:这个专业将计算机科学与信息管理相结合,注重信息系统的设计和管理。学习这个专业可以帮助你理解如何利用计算机技术来处理和管理大量的信息,为你的编程项目提供实际的应用场景。
-
数字媒体技术:这个专业涵盖了计算机图形学、多媒体技术、虚拟现实等方面的知识。如果你对与图像、音频、视频等媒体相关的编程感兴趣,这个专业可以提供你所需要的技能。
-
人机交互设计:这个专业注重人机交互的设计原则和技术,包括用户界面设计、用户体验研究等方面的内容。学习这个专业可以让你了解如何设计用户友好的软件界面,并提供与用户进行良好交互的编程技术。
-
数学与计算机科学:如果你对数学有兴趣,并且想将其应用到编程中,这个专业可以满足你的需求。数学与计算机科学专业涵盖了数值计算、离散数学、算法设计等方面的内容,可以帮助你更好地理解和应用数学在编程中的作用。
除了上述专业,你还可以考虑一些相关的学科,如软件工程、网络工程、数据科学等。无论选择哪个专业,重要的是根据自己的兴趣和目标来确定,同时要积极参与实践项目和实习,以提升编程技能和实际经验。
1年前 -
-
对于文科生来说,学习编程可以为他们的职业发展和个人兴趣带来很大的帮助。然而,选择哪个专业来学习编程并不是一件容易的事情。这取决于个人的兴趣和目标。下面是一些适合文科生学习编程的专业建议:
-
计算机科学:这是学习编程最常见和最广泛的专业。计算机科学专业涵盖了计算机的基本原理、算法和数据结构、编程语言等基础知识。学习计算机科学可以帮助文科生建立扎实的编程基础,掌握编程的核心概念和技能。
-
软件工程:软件工程专业注重于软件开发过程的管理和实践。学习软件工程可以让文科生了解软件开发的整个过程,包括需求分析、设计、开发、测试和维护等环节。这将有助于他们更好地理解和应用编程技术。
-
数据科学:数据科学专业涉及大数据分析、机器学习、人工智能等领域。学习数据科学可以让文科生掌握数据处理和分析的技能,并且能够利用编程语言来解决实际问题。这对于从事市场调研、社会科学研究、金融分析等领域的文科生特别有用。
-
信息管理与信息系统:这个专业主要关注信息技术在组织和企业中的管理和应用。学习信息管理与信息系统可以帮助文科生了解信息技术在不同行业中的应用,包括数据库管理、网络安全、电子商务等方面。这将使他们能够更好地理解和应用编程技术。
-
数学与计算科学:数学与计算科学专业结合了数学和计算机科学的知识,强调数学建模和计算方法的应用。学习数学与计算科学可以帮助文科生培养抽象思维和解决问题的能力,这对于学习编程非常重要。
无论选择哪个专业,文科生在学习编程时应注重实践和项目经验。可以参加编程竞赛、开源项目、实习等活动,积累实际的编程经验。此外,还可以通过自学、在线课程、培训班等方式不断提升编程技能。
1年前 -